History and development:
Internet poker emerged into the belated 1990s because of advancements in technology and internet. The very first on-line poker space, earth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ic community. But was at the early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ential growth, primarily as a result of intro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the most significant reasons for the enormous interest in internet poker is its ease of access. People can log in to a common on-line poker systems at any time, from anywhere, using their computer systems or mobile phones. This convenience has drawn a diverse player base, which range from recreational people to professionals, contributing to the quick expansion of internet poker.

Benefits of Online Poker:
Online poker provides several benefits over old-fashioned br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it gives a larger variety of online game options, including various poker variations and stakes, catering towards preferences and budgets of forms of players. In addition, online poker rooms are available 24/7, eliminating the limitations of real casino working hours. In addition, on line systems usually provide attractive bonuses, respect programs, additionally the capability to play multiple tables simultaneously, boosting the entire video gaming experience.

Challenges and Regulation:
While the on-line poker industry flourishes, it faces difficulties by means of regulation and safety issues. Governing bodies globally have implemented varying levels of legislation to guard people and give a wide berth to deceptive activities. Also, online poker platforms need powerful security measures to shield players' personal and monetary information, making sure a secure playing environment.

Economic and Social Impact:
The rise of on-line poker has received an important financial effect globally. Online poker platforms create considerable income through rake fees, competition entry charges, and advertising. This income features led to job creation and opportunities inside video gaming business. Moreover, on-line poker has actually contributed to an increase in income tax revenue for governments in which its managed, promoting community services.

From a personal point of view, online poker features fostered a global poker neighborhood, bridging geographical obstacles. People from diverse backgrounds and places can communicate and compete, fostering a feeling of camaraderie. Online poker has also played an important role in promoting the overall game's popularity and attracting brand-new people, ultimately causing the growth for the poker industry in general.
